Quantcast

Jump to content

» «
Photo

please help me with decompile some csi files

7 replies to this topic
kevinwilliszjs
  • kevinwilliszjs

    Player Hater

  • Members
  • Joined: 20 May 2014
  • China

#1

Posted 08 August 2014 - 06:36 AM

when i use sb3 to decompile some Android cleo csi files.

the sb warning i/0 error 103

why ? did this files encrypted?

how to Decrypt ?

I am not to Pirate the cleo,only want to learn something from it!

thanks!!


OrionSR
  • OrionSR

    Chain Game Development Team

  • Feroci Racing
  • Joined: 23 May 2007
  • None
  • Helpfulness Award [GTA & Modding]

#2

Posted 08 August 2014 - 09:00 AM Edited by OrionSR, 08 August 2014 - 09:00 AM.

Try messing around with some of the debug options. There are notes on it's use in the Sanny help files. Ignore SCM header and... something else helped a lot. Or, check the scripts posted in the Chain Game Style Save Editing topic. After some intro hex editing and IPL stuff there are plenty of examples of beginning CleoA scripts in text format to experiment with.


kevinwilliszjs
  • kevinwilliszjs

    Player Hater

  • Members
  • Joined: 20 May 2014
  • China

#3

Posted 12 August 2014 - 09:41 AM

Try messing around with some of the debug options. There are notes on it's use in the Sanny help files. Ignore SCM header and... something else helped a lot. Or, check the scripts posted in the Chain Game Style Save Editing topic. After some intro hex editing and IPL stuff there are plenty of examples of beginning CleoA scripts in text format to experiment with.

great master i read the link you send to me , mybe i don';t say it clearly. 

the link you send to me is to edit the save file,

i want to decomplie some csi file like this http://pan.baidu.com/s/1jGh0Xh0

 

By the way could you please give me a list of all the opcode can used by Android's cleo?

thank you very much!


Try messing around with some of the debug options. There are notes on it's use in the Sanny help files. Ignore SCM header and... something else helped a lot. Or, check the scripts posted in the Chain Game Style Save Editing topic. After some intro hex editing and IPL stuff there are plenty of examples of beginning CleoA scripts in text format to experiment with.

 

 

i had used all the ignore Parameters,it‘s not work!


OrionSR
  • OrionSR

    Chain Game Development Team

  • Feroci Racing
  • Joined: 23 May 2007
  • None
  • Helpfulness Award [GTA & Modding]

#4

Posted 12 August 2014 - 04:57 PM Edited by OrionSR, 12 August 2014 - 05:22 PM.

Beats me. I can't get it to work either. I'm still having problems getting everything working right with the new Sanny upgrades and Cleo4, so I'm still not convinced I'm doing it right, Or maybe whoever wrote that script bugged it with locking tricks to make it harder to decompile. I haven't run into many i/o errors when decompiling so I'm not sure what to make of that.

 

Still, the last couple of posts in that save editing topic includes a couple of teleport scripts it text format. Maybe you could learn something from that. I lost track of my Android buddy so that script hasn't been thoroughly tested. I'd appreciate any feedback you'd care to offer.


Markuza97
  • Markuza97

    ez skins ez life

  • Members
  • Joined: 20 Jan 2013
  • None

#5

Posted 13 August 2014 - 01:06 AM Edited by Markuza97, 13 August 2014 - 01:24 AM.

Hehe, looks like our little friend "HAF HAF" stole our teleport script :)

 

i always lock my own script because in my country have dangerous stealer 'naufal irfan".

he claim, he is the developer of GTA SA games 

 

Irony...

 

give me a tutorial how to find the memory address

please

 

He doesn't even know how to find memory address but he can make complicated scripts like teleport to marker.


kevinwilliszjs
  • kevinwilliszjs

    Player Hater

  • Members
  • Joined: 20 May 2014
  • China

#6

Posted 14 August 2014 - 01:07 AM

Hehe, looks like our little friend "HAF HAF" stole our teleport script :)

 

i always lock my own script because in my country have dangerous stealer 'naufal irfan".

he claim, he is the developer of GTA SA games 

 

Irony...

 

give me a tutorial how to find the memory address

please

 

He doesn't even know how to find memory address but he can make complicated scripts like teleport to marker.

 

 

 

 

yes it's haf's script,I once asked him the encryption method ,but he didn't replay to me.
maybe he use the read_mem and write_mem to teleport, i see this in orionsr's script, 
and i think haf not only use some trip to encrypt his script and also use some compress method ,because lot of his script files are only 1k size. so maybe he use some compress method. 

OrionSR
  • OrionSR

    Chain Game Development Team

  • Feroci Racing
  • Joined: 23 May 2007
  • None
  • Helpfulness Award [GTA & Modding]

#7

Posted 14 August 2014 - 03:11 AM

HAF's scripts are probably small because he has disabled the Add Extra Info to SCM option. Otherwise it would be really easy to read the script with a hex editor. I noticed that he is using the same magic address strings provided by Markuza97, "gMobileMenu" and " _ZN6CRadar13ms_RadarTraceE", but that doesn't mean he stole anything. After all, the strategy has been published openly for anyone to use in a couple of different topics.

 

Still, why would someone want to work with a secret code that could be messing with stuff it's not supposed to (let's assume that it's unintentional). It sounds suspicious to me.


kevinwilliszjs
  • kevinwilliszjs

    Player Hater

  • Members
  • Joined: 20 May 2014
  • China

#8

Posted 15 August 2014 - 01:25 AM Edited by kevinwilliszjs, 15 August 2014 - 01:26 AM.

HAF's scripts are probably small because he has disabled the Add Extra Info to SCM option. Otherwise it would be really easy to read the script with a hex editor. I noticed that he is using the same magic address strings provided by Markuza97, "gMobileMenu" and " _ZN6CRadar13ms_RadarTraceE", but that doesn't mean he stole anything. After all, the strategy has been published openly for anyone to use in a couple of different topics.

 

Still, why would someone want to work with a secret code that could be messing with stuff it's not supposed to (let's assume that it's unintentional). It sounds suspicious to me.

 

thanks

i know,and I also think that should not be encrypt the Cleo file,Is not conducive to the development of cleo

 

 

and i have another problem ,the 00e1 opcode in the ios main file.
i know this opcode in cleoA is “00E1: key_pressed 3 touch_point 6” and used to judgement which touch_point is pressed,but in the main file is “00E1:   player 0 pressed_key 8” ? what is this opcode uesed in ios main file? in mobile is use 0a51 or 0a52 to judgement which button is pressed,why also use the 00e1?
 
i find to parameters of this opcode “player 0 pressed_key” and “player 1 pressed_key”,does it mean the dafult player press some key or player 1 press some key?
 
and what is the key mean?does it mean like Virtual key codes in cleo3? but in mobile has the Virtual key codes?
 

 

thank you very much!!





1 user(s) are reading this topic

0 members, 1 guests, 0 anonymous users